Discover the Magic of Toronto’s Buskerfest 2025

Experience the Ultimate Family Festival at the Toronto International BuskerFest for Epilepsy!

One of Toronto’s most vibrant summer festivals is back! The Toronto International BuskerFest for Epilepsy takes over Woodbine Park from August 29 to September 1 (Labour Day Weekend), transforming the Beaches into a high-energy hub of jaw-dropping stunts and family fun with a bonus festival just for pet lovers. This one-of-a-kind event blends world-class street performers, live music, diverse food options, and an artisan market, all in support of a good cause.

This year’s lineup includes: 

  • HEROMACRO (Japan) – An acrobatic duo who combine ninja agility with geisha grace in a laugh-filled, high-energy performance.
  • Jambo Brothers (Kenya) – Gravity-defying acrobatics and fire tricks delivered with the energy and rhythm of Nairobi. (As seen on Canada’s Got Talent.)
  • Plaf! (Quebec) – Julia Perron performs a rock ’n roll circus show, spinning, flipping, and lighting up the stage with her German wheel and fiery flair.
  • Sam Malcolm (USA) – A fast-talking, quick-juggling crowd favourite who blends Native American humour stylings with rapid-fire improv comedy and world-class circus skills.
  • Pyromancer (Netherlands)

Running alongside BuskerFest, Bark in the Park TO is a dog-lover’s dream. Expect: a canine extravaganza that guarantees a tail-wagging good time for both dogs and dog lovers alike. This festival features a pet-centric vendor market, fun photo ops, a variety of doggy activities, a pet costume contest, and a lure course! A highlight is sure to be the daily performances by the legendary Ultimutts. These four-legged stars – cat and dog celebrities recently seen on Canada’s Got Talent – are known for their dazzling array of skills, from charming tricks to incredible stunts.

Epilepsy Toronto

Epilepsy Toronto: Epilepsy Toronto is a place where Torontonians living with epilepsy can learn more about their condition, get the help they need, and be a part of a family of caring and supportive people. Epilepsy Toronto prioritizes individual needs, the importance of living as independently as possible, and the benefits of community engagement. Their programs address all aspects of epilepsy from the first diagnosis of a child to the struggles that young people face, to adult needs such as employment and relationships.
